Understanding the Size Requirements

One of the most critical aspects of selecting an Xx Large Dog Bed is ensuring it fits your dog's size. An Xx Large Dog Bed is typically designed for very large breeds, such as Great Danes, Mastiffs, and Saint Bernards. However, it's essential to measure your dog accurately to find the best fit.

To determine the right size, measure your dog from the tip of the nose to the base of the tail and from the top of the head to the ground while standing. Add a few inches to these measurements to ensure your dog has enough room to stretch out comfortably. Here is a general size guide for Xx Large Dog Beds:

Dog Size Bed Size
Extra Large Breeds (e.g., Great Danes, Mastiffs) 50" x 40"
Giant Breeds (e.g., Saint Bernards, Newfoundlands) 55" x 45"

Remember, these are just guidelines. Some dogs may prefer a bit more space, while others might be content with a slightly smaller bed.

Choosing the Right Material

The material of the Xx Large Dog Bed is crucial for your dog's comfort and durability. Common materials include memory foam, polyester, and cotton. Each has its advantages and disadvantages.

  • Memory Foam: Known for its ability to conform to your dog's body, providing excellent support and comfort. It's ideal for dogs with joint issues or those who need extra cushioning.
  • Polyester: A durable and easy-to-clean option. It's often used in the outer layer of dog beds and can be machine-washed.
  • Cotton: Soft and breathable, cotton is a great choice for dogs who tend to get hot easily. However, it may not be as durable as other materials.

Consider your dog's specific needs when choosing the material. For example, if your dog has allergies, opt for a hypoallergenic material like cotton. If durability is a concern, polyester might be the better choice.

Design and Additional Features

The design of the Xx Large Dog Bed can significantly impact your dog's comfort and your home's aesthetics. Here are some popular designs and features to consider:

  • Bolster Beds: These beds have raised edges that provide support for your dog's head and neck. They are great for dogs who like to rest their heads on something.
  • Orthopedic Beds: Designed with memory foam or other supportive materials, these beds are ideal for older dogs or those with joint issues.
  • Heated Beds: Perfect for colder climates, heated beds provide warmth and comfort for your dog.
  • Waterproof Beds: These beds have a waterproof lining, making them easy to clean and ideal for dogs who have accidents or tend to drool.

When choosing a design, consider your dog's preferences and any specific needs they may have. For example, if your dog has arthritis, an orthopedic bed might be the best option.

🐾 Note: Always check the bed's weight limit to ensure it can safely support your dog.

Maintenance and Cleaning

Regular maintenance and cleaning are essential to keep your Xx Large Dog Bed in good condition and ensure your dog's health. Here are some tips for maintaining your dog bed:

  • Regular Cleaning: Vacuum the bed regularly to remove dirt, hair, and debris. Use a mild detergent and warm water to spot-clean any stains.
  • Machine-Washable Covers: Opt for a bed with a removable, machine-washable cover for easy cleaning. This is especially important if your dog has allergies or skin issues.
  • Drying: Always ensure the bed is completely dry before your dog uses it again to prevent mold and mildew growth.

By following these maintenance tips, you can extend the life of your Xx Large Dog Bed and keep it clean and hygienic for your dog.
